stc12用什么编程软件好用
-
对于STC12单片机的编程,常用的编程软件有STC-ISP、STC-ISP V6.85和Keil uVision等。下面我将对这些软件进行简要介绍,以便您选择合适的编程软件。
-
STC-ISP:STC-ISP是STC公司官方推出的一款编程软件,适用于STC12系列单片机。它具有简单易用、界面友好的特点,支持多种编程方式,包括串口下载、并口下载和ISP下载等。同时,STC-ISP还提供了丰富的编程参数设置和调试功能,方便用户进行单片机的编程和调试。
-
STC-ISP V6.85:STC-ISP V6.85是STC公司最新发布的一款编程软件,相比于之前的版本,它在界面设计、功能设置和稳定性等方面进行了优化和改进。STC-ISP V6.85与STC-ISP相比,具有更高的兼容性和稳定性,可以更好地支持STC12单片机的编程和调试。
-
Keil uVision:Keil uVision是一款功能强大的集成开发环境(IDE),适用于多种单片机芯片的编程和开发。对于STC12单片机,Keil uVision也是一种很好的选择。它提供了丰富的开发工具和调试功能,支持多种编程语言和编译器,可以方便地进行单片机的程序编写、编译和调试。
综上所述,STC-ISP和STC-ISP V6.85是STC12单片机的官方编程软件,具有简单易用和丰富的功能;而Keil uVision是一款强大的集成开发环境,适用于多种单片机芯片的编程和开发。根据个人需求和习惯,您可以选择适合自己的编程软件进行STC12单片机的编程。
1年前 -
-
对于STC12单片机的编程软件,有几种常用的选择:
-
Keil C51:Keil C51是一款专为STC12单片机系列开发的集成开发环境(IDE),它提供了丰富的功能和易于使用的界面,能够方便地进行单片机的编程和调试。Keil C51支持C语言和汇编语言的编程,具有强大的代码编辑和调试功能,适合初学者和专业开发人员使用。
-
SDCC:SDCC是一款免费的开源C语言编译器,也可以用于STC12单片机的编程。它支持多种单片机架构,包括STC系列,具有良好的代码优化和生成效果,适合喜欢使用C语言的开发者。
-
STC-ISP:STC-ISP是STC12单片机的官方编程软件,它提供了一套完整的编程工具和接口,方便用户将程序下载到单片机中。STC-ISP支持多种编程方式,包括串口下载、USB下载和并口下载,同时还具有一些调试功能,适合初学者和简单应用开发。
-
FlashMagic:FlashMagic是一款通用的单片机编程软件,它支持多种单片机系列,包括STC12。FlashMagic具有简单易用的界面和丰富的功能,支持多种编程方式和调试功能,适合初学者和专业开发人员使用。
-
其他第三方软件:除了上述几种常用的软件外,还有一些第三方开发者开发的软件可以用于STC12单片机的编程,比如IAR Embedded Workbench、WinIDE等。这些软件功能强大,但可能需要一定的学习成本和授权费用。
总的来说,对于STC12单片机的编程,Keil C51是最常用的选择,因为它具有丰富的功能和易于使用的界面;而SDCC和STC-ISP等软件则适合喜欢使用C语言的开发者或初学者;FlashMagic和其他第三方软件则提供了更多的选择和个性化功能。开发者可以根据自己的需求和偏好选择合适的编程软件。
1年前 -
-
STC12是一款常用的单片机,主要用于嵌入式系统开发。对于STC12的编程,可以使用多种编程软件进行开发,以下是几种常用的编程软件:
-
Keil C51: Keil C51是一款集成开发环境(IDE),特别针对STC12系列单片机进行开发的软件。它提供了一套完整的开发工具,包括编译器、调试器和仿真器等。Keil C51具有友好的图形界面和强大的调试功能,适合初学者和专业开发人员使用。
-
SDCC: SDCC是一款免费的开源C语言编译器,支持多种嵌入式平台,包括STC12系列单片机。SDCC具有较高的兼容性和可移植性,同时还提供了丰富的库函数和示例代码。虽然SDCC的界面相对简单,但功能强大,适合有一定编程经验的开发人员使用。
-
IAR Embedded Workbench: IAR Embedded Workbench是一款专业的嵌入式开发工具,支持多种单片机平台,包括STC12系列。它提供了完整的开发环境,包括编译器、调试器和仿真器等。IAR Embedded Workbench具有优秀的代码优化能力和强大的调试功能,适合专业开发人员使用。
-
STC-ISP: STC-ISP是STC12系列单片机的官方编程软件,它提供了简单直观的图形界面,方便用户进行编程和调试。STC-ISP支持多种编程方式,包括串口编程、ISP编程和下载器编程等。它还提供了一些常用的配置选项和调试功能,适合初学者使用。
总的来说,以上列举的编程软件都是STC12开发中常用的工具,选择哪一款软件主要根据个人的需求和编程经验来决定。对于初学者来说,建议使用Keil C51或STC-ISP,它们的界面友好,操作简单;对于有一定编程经验的开发人员来说,可以考虑使用SDCC或IAR Embedded Workbench,它们功能强大,适合高级开发需求。
1年前 -